[Bug 1396611] Re: Cannot install click packages on ISO installs of Ubuntu

Sebastien Bacher seb128 at ubuntu.com
Wed Apr 6 06:33:16 UTC 2016


Xenial got this change

https://launchpad.net/ubuntu/+source/unity-scope-
click/0.1.1+16.04.20160318-0ubuntu1

"unity-scope-click (0.1.1+16.04.20160318-0ubuntu1) xenial;
urgency=medium

  * Add dependency on packagekit so install of clicks will work on PCs."


it means that installing unity8/unity-scope-click is installing packagekit now (and removing the aptdaemon compat layer) which should make things work. Unity8 still doesn't have the prompting capability needed though it seems, maybe one workaround would be to add a plka file allowing local users to install clicks without have to auth, since clicks don't have access to system directories it's less likely to damage the system so it might be an ok thing to do there?


On, and we still plan to update packagekit at some point (next cycle hopefully) so we still need to make click stop using the deprecated interface...

-- 
You received this bug notification because you are a member of Ubuntu
Foundations Bugs, which is subscribed to click in Ubuntu.
https://bugs.launchpad.net/bugs/1396611

Title:
  Cannot install click packages on ISO installs of Ubuntu

Status in Canonical System Image:
  Confirmed
Status in click package in Ubuntu:
  In Progress

Bug description:
  Installing packages from the Ubuntu Store fails under unity8-desktop-
  session mir.

  The error can be reproduced using pkcon:

  mzanetti at noneyet ~/.local/share/ubuntu-download-manager  $  pkcon install-local Downloads/com.ubuntu.developer.robert-ancell.dotty_2_all.click
  Installing files              [=========================]
  Loading cache                 [=========================]
  Resolving dependencies        [=========================]
  Finished                      [=========================]
  Installing files              [=========================]
  Loading cache                 [=========================]
  Resolving dependencies        [=========================]
  Waiting for authentication    [=========================]
  Loading cache                 [=========================]
  Resolving dependencies        [=========================]
  Committing changes            [=========================]
  Finished                      [=========================]
  (Reading database ... 588050 files and directories currently installed.)
  Preparing to unpack .../com.ubuntu.developer.robert-ancell.dotty_2_all.click ...
  Click packages may not be installed directly using dpkg.
  Use 'click install' instead.
  dpkg: error processing archive /home/mzanetti/.local/share/ubuntu-download-manager/Downloads/com.ubuntu.developer.robert-ancell.dotty_2_all.click (--install):
   subprocess new pre-installation script returned error exit status 1
  Errors were encountered while processing:
   /home/mzanetti/.local/share/ubuntu-download-manager/Downloads/com.ubuntu.developer.robert-ancell.dotty_2_all.click

To manage notifications about this bug go to:
https://bugs.launchpad.net/canonical-devices-system-image/+bug/1396611/+subscriptions



More information about the foundations-bugs mailing list